By using a computer algorithm, an investigator can assign members of twin pairs at random to an intervention condition in a clinical trial. Assume that each twin pair consists of dizygotic twins (one male and one female). The probability of assigning one member of the pair to the intervention condition is 50%. Among the first four pairs, what is the probability of assigning to the intervention condition: 1) zero females, 2) one female, 3) two females, 4) three females, 4) four females?
